How much do full time ballpark operations j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 8, 2026, the average hourly pay for full time ballpark operations in the United States is $26.24,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.79 and $30.29 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Barback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
  • Show that you are an energetic, outgoing, fun person while maintaining professionalism.
  • Perform basic prep work behind the bar: refilling ice bins, restocking beer/liquor, cutting garnishes.
  • Change empty kegs in keg room, including moving full kegs of beer.
  • Assist in maintaining a clean and tidy environment by cleaning up spills and emptying trash cans.
  • Organizes bar and drink ware.
  • Clear and clean bar in a timely manner.
  • Perform more than one task at a time.
  • Offer polite, professional, and courteous customer service.
  • Communicate effectively, clearly, patiently and humorously with co-workers and guests.
  • Complete all side work as assigned.

Barback Qualifications:
  • Food service experience with general knowledge of bar/nightclub operations.
  • Must speak fluent English, other languages preferred.
  • Must be at least age 18 or older, depending on state regulations.
  • Communication skills are utilized a significant amount of time when interacting with guests, cooks, wait staff, and supervisors.
  • Alcohol awareness certification and/or food service permit or valid health/food handler card as required by local or state government agency.
  • Reading and writing abilities are utilized often when taking orders, completing paperwork, etc.
  • Mathematical skills, including basic math are used frequently.
  • May be required to work nights, weekends, and/or holidays.

The Barback position requires the ability to perform the following:
  • Handling, carrying or lifting items weighing up to 200 pounds (kegs, ice, glasses, trays, etc.)
  • Move about the facility efficiently and safely.
  • Handling food, objects, products and utensils effectively and safely.
  • Bending, standing, stooping, kneeling
  • Withstand potential climate temperature changes in assigned work area.
